Output e395a4266700ce32723b377cb02eda4936eae83ae45452a1e431f9754ee1092b:0

value
21080083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e9338f1da59baf09ba2477e616cf16b52cea01 OP_EQUAL
address
3CiLNgSqce2Humn7Bm23MNkFzxW74ATV8u
transaction
e395a4266700ce32723b377cb02eda4936eae83ae45452a1e431f9754ee1092b
spent
true